这是一个常见的误解。Ubuntu 24.04 LTS 和"Ubuntu 24.04 UEFI 版本”之间并没有区别,因为不存在一个单独名为"UEFI 版本”的 Ubuntu ISO 镜像。
在 Ubuntu 的官方发布体系中,同一个 ISO 文件同时支持 Legacy BIOS(传统 BIOS)和 UEFI(统一可扩展固件接口)两种启动模式。以下是详细的解释:
1. 核心事实:单一镜像,双重兼容
当你从 Ubuntu 官网下载 ubuntu-24.04-desktop-amd64.iso 时,这个文件内部已经包含了所有必要的引导加载程序(Bootloader)。
- UEFI 环境:安装程序会识别 UEFI 分区(通常标记为 ESP),并安装
grub-efi到该分区。 - Legacy BIOS 环境:如果系统以传统模式启动,安装程序会将引导信息写入 MBR(主引导记录)。
因此,你不需要寻找所谓的"UEFI 版”或"BIOS 版”,下载标准版的 ISO 即可在任何现代电脑上安装。
2. 为什么会有这种误解?
这种混淆通常源于以下两个原因:
- 旧习惯:在非常古老的 Linux 发行版或某些特定的嵌入式系统中,确实存在分开的 BIOS/UEFI ISO。但在 Ubuntu 中,这种分离已经很多年没有存在了。
- U盘制作工具的差异:有些工具(如 Rufus 在某些模式下)可能会提示用户选择"DD 模式”或"ISO 模式”,或者在创建启动盘时自动检测目标机器的固件类型。这让人误以为源文件本身有区别。实际上,这是工具在尝试适配你的硬件,而不是因为有两个不同的 Ubuntu 安装包。
3. 实际安装时的注意事项
虽然 ISO 是通用的,但在安装过程中,你需要确保你的电脑固件设置正确:
| 项目 | UEFI 模式 (现代主流) | Legacy BIOS 模式 (老旧电脑) |
|---|---|---|
| 硬盘分区 | 必须有一个 FAT32 格式的 EFI 系统分区 (ESP)。 | 使用传统的 MBR 分区表。 |
| 引导加载 | 安装到 /boot/efi 目录下的 EFI 分区。 |
安装到硬盘的 MBR 引导扇区。 |
| 安全启动 | 默认开启,Ubuntu 的签名密钥通常能自动通过验证。 | 不适用。 |
| 推荐场景 | 2010 年以后生产的几乎所有 PC 和笔记本。 | 2010 年以前的老机器,或特殊工业设备。 |
4. 结论与建议
- 无需区分:请直接下载 Ubuntu 24.04 LTS Desktop ISO(桌面版)或 Server ISO(服务器版)。这两个文件都完美支持 UEFI 和 Legacy BIOS。
- 如何确认:如果你不确定自己的电脑是 UEFI 还是 BIOS,可以在进入 BIOS/UEFI 设置界面查看。如果是较新的电脑,通常默认就是 UEFI 模式。
- 制作启动盘:使用 Rufus、Ventoy 或 BalenaEtcher 等工具将下载的 ISO 写入 U 盘时,工具会自动处理兼容性,你通常只需保持默认设置即可。
总结:Ubuntu 24.04 只有一个通用版本,它内置了对 UEFI 的支持,不存在单独的"UEFI 版本”。
云服务器